
- مدرس : -
- شروع دوره : -
- طول دوره : -
- روزهای برگزاری : -
- شهریه :
توجه ! در کلاس از مطالب فیلم و صدا تهیه میشود و پایان هر جلسه در اختیار دانشجویان عزیز قرار داده خواهد .
شرح مختصری از دوره
در این دوره شما با زبان قدرتمند TypeScript و همچنین فریمورک قدرتمند Angular 4 آشنایی خواهید و با چندین پروزه عملی روی این دو بحث مسلط خواهید شد
مخاطبان دوره
علاقه مندان به برنامه نویسی حرفه ای سمت کلاینت و وب .
پیشنیاز دوره
آشنایی با Html و Css
آشنایی با Asp.Net WebForms یا Asp.Net MVC
آشنایی با JavaScript
عناوین مهم دوره
TypeScript
- معرفی TypeScript
- نصب و بروز رسانی TypeScript بروی ویژوال استادیو
- تنظیمات ویژوال استادیو
- بررسی ورژن ECMA Script
- انواع داده ها
- آشنایی و نحوه استفاده از Let و Const
- تایع ها
- اینترفیس ها
- نحوه استفاده از اینترفیس ها
- کلاس ها
- انواع Generic
- نحوه استفاده از Generic ها
- آشنایی با ماژول ها
- نحوه استفاده و ماژول بندی پروژه
- آشنایی و نحوه استفاده از NameSpace ها
Angular 4
- معرفی انگولار 4
- بررسی تغییرات ورژن جدید
- آشنایی و نحوه نصب پکیج های npm
- نصب NodeJs
- آماده سازی ویژوال استادیو 2015
- نصب و راه اندازی انگولار 4 روی ویژوال استادیو
- نصب Package های مورد نیاز از طریق npm
- ساخت یه برنامه ساده ( Hello Angular 4 )
- نصب دستی Angular 4
- ساخت و استفاده از Component ها
- ارسال اطلاعات به View
- دریافت اطلاعات از View
- استفاده از کامپوننت های آماده
- استفاده از import
- Input و OutPut ها
- انواع Binding
- Model ها
- استفاده از روش Two Way Binding
- تعیین ساختار Component ها
- شروع کار با Directive ها
- آشنایی و استفاده از Form ها
- اعتبار سنجی فرم ها
- Filter ها
- ساخت Filter های اختصاصی
- ماژول بندی پروژه
- شروع پروژه عملی ( CMS )
-
- معرفی پروژه
- این پروژه کاملا به صورت SPA (Single Page Application) پیاده سازی خواهد شد
- کار با WebApi و Ajax
- کار با Router
- دسته بندی مقالات
- مقالات
- صفحه بندی آرشیو مقالات
- و ...